Ilan Pdahtzur, an avid but little-known record collector who is best known for sharing the artwork of obscure and undervalued club tunes of the early to mid 1980s on his popular Instagram feed, has been digging for vibrant, kaleidoscopic records since his teens. Now, thanks to Spacetalk, he has the opportunity to give an insight into his neon-lit nocturnal music world. The result is 'Night City Life', a killer collection of synthesizer songs from the 1980s, inspired by Ilan's admiration for the glamour of London's Late Night skyline. Over the course of 13 essential tracks, Ilan accompanies us on a lively sprint through the rare Italo disco world, the steaming South African synth boogie, the bubbling American freestyle, the strange Austrian electro funk and much more.
